摘要: 题意 题解 翻到了一个金句 就跟这句话说得一样,就是个裸题。 所以看模板呗。 阅读全文
posted @ 2018-08-31 18:51 Xu-daxia 阅读(176) 评论(0) 推荐(0) 编辑
摘要: 题意 题解 如果n是6的倍数,先手必败,否则先手必胜。 因为6*x一定不是pk 所以取得话会变成6*y+a的形式a=1,2,3,4,5; 然后a一定为质数。我们把a取完就又成为了6*x的形式。 又因为总数不断减少,所以6*x的局面是必败局面。 做完这题让我想起了初中时就被这种问题被人坑过。 然后博弈 阅读全文
posted @ 2018-08-31 16:56 Xu-daxia 阅读(166) 评论(0) 推荐(0) 编辑
摘要: 题意 题解 可以发现当a=10001时, 和1是等价的。 所以这题就水了。 阅读全文
posted @ 2018-08-31 16:27 Xu-daxia 阅读(313) 评论(0) 推荐(0) 编辑
摘要: 题意 求sigma(C(n,i))其中C是组合数(即C(n,i)表示n个物品无顺序选取i个的方案数),i取从0到n所有偶数。 由于答案可能很大,请输出答案对6662333的余数。 (n<=1018) 题解 其实就是一个快速幂。2n-1 为什么呢。 因为可以考虑假设当前要求n的答案。 对于每一个n-1 阅读全文
posted @ 2018-08-31 15:48 Xu-daxia 阅读(180) 评论(0) 推荐(0) 编辑
摘要: 题意 n<=105 题解 一个数是不是偶数就是看有没有二这个质因子。 所以我们先预处理每个数的阶乘的二这个质因子的数量 然后按公式判断就行了。 阅读全文
posted @ 2018-08-31 15:32 Xu-daxia 阅读(212) 评论(0) 推荐(0) 编辑
摘要: 题意 题解 首先吐槽一下体面的第一句话。反正我不知道(可能是因为我太菜了) 可能没有睡醒,没看出来是个背包。 但告诉是个背包了应该就好做了。 阅读全文
posted @ 2018-08-31 14:37 Xu-daxia 阅读(192) 评论(0) 推荐(0) 编辑
摘要: 题意 n<=107 20MB 题解 也就是给n个点,把他们一个分为一组,或两个分为一组,有多少种方法。 空间大点随便做。 我们靠递推。 一个新点,要不自己一组,要不和前面的一个点构成一组。 所以f[0]=f[1]=1 f[i]=f[i-1]*f[i-2]*(i-1)就行了 阅读全文
posted @ 2018-08-31 11:23 Xu-daxia 阅读(183) 评论(0) 推荐(0) 编辑
摘要: 题意 题解 枚举每一个可能的二进制数。扔到一个map里 再枚举每一个可能的三进制数看map有没有就行了 反正就是很水 阅读全文
posted @ 2018-08-31 10:59 Xu-daxia 阅读(275) 评论(0) 推荐(0) 编辑
摘要: 题意 已知x,y为整数,且满足以下两个条件: 1.x,y∈[1…k],且x,y,k∈Z 2.(x^2-xy-y^2)^2=1 给你一个整数k,求一组满足上述条件的x,y并且使得x^2+y^2的值最大。 k<=1018 题解 这题需要推式子 (x2-xy-y2)2=1 (y2+xy-x2)2=1 [( 阅读全文
posted @ 2018-08-31 09:36 Xu-daxia 阅读(241) 评论(0) 推荐(0) 编辑
摘要: 题意 求a1^a2^a3^...^an(mod10007)n<=1000000,a[i]<=10000 题解 明眼人一眼就可以看出是欧拉定理的推论。 首先这个题是错的,没说保证互质。 然而我背错了定理,然后就一直减一。 之后发现要求phi,求完之后一直RE,交了题解还RE、、、 阅读全文
posted @ 2018-08-31 08:45 Xu-daxia 阅读(266) 评论(0) 推荐(0) 编辑
摘要: 题意 题解 这题有点水。 我们发现对答案有贡献的实际上只有左上到右下的对角线上的数。 因为不在这条对角线上的乘积都要计算两遍,然后%2就都没了。。。 然后就做完了。 阅读全文
posted @ 2018-08-31 07:24 Xu-daxia 阅读(166) 评论(0) 推荐(0) 编辑